Encouraging Christian Books

Finding Your Balance by Sandy Cooper

On your crazy busy days you probably ask yourself, is it possible for a mom to find balance? In Finding Your Balance, Sandy Cooper shows us that even the busiest moms can find balance in our lives.

Sandy Cooper helps you find your highest priority in life (from God’s perspective) so you can find your true purpose. She also shows you how to understand your strengths and weakness and to use your strengths.

She helps us understand why so many moms struggle with having a balanced life and shows us how we can overcome these challenges.

This 11-week Bible study will encourage you and show you how to have a more balanced and focused life.

A Woman Overwhelmed: Finding God in the Messes of Life by Hayley DiMarco

Hayley DiMarco shows us the funny side of being overwhelmed. As she shares her personal stories and anecdotes of God work in her life and through her life.

If you like to be in control but frequently find life seems out of control, you will be able to relate to Hayley DiMarco.  Through her life stories and experiences, she shows us her struggles to let go.

She hits hard on the basic struggles so many moms have with comparison to others (which steals our joy), too much to do in too little time and not being able to control everything (or everyone).

A Woman Overwhelmed is an enjoyable book that will leave you with much to consider and feeling better that you don’t have to do it all.

In Spite of Myself  by Katie Hornor

We all have troubles and disappointments in life. Katie Hornor shows us that in spite of it all, we have a choice.  We have the choice to be bitter and discouraged or rise above our circumstances and choose praise.

Using personal examples and testimony, Katie shows us how to choose praise in all circumstances, no matter what happens.

In Spite of Myself is written as a 4-week devotional to encourage you that you are not alone and you can choose praise.  Choosing praise will bring you joy.

Never Unfriended by Lisa-Jo Baker

Moms need friends. We need friends we can talk to and share our questions and heart with. In Never UnfriendedLisa-Jo Baker teaches us how to be a friend and the true meaning of mom friendship.

Being a good friend can be hard. Sometimes we don’t know what to say or how to respond.

Using the example that Jesus will never unfriend us, Lisa-Jo Baker shows us how to grow deep and personal friendships that are not superficial and will last a lifetime.

Ordinary Graces: Word Gifts for Any Season by Lucinda Secrest McDowell

Ordinary Graces is a devotional for moms.  Lucinda Secrest McDowell has a daily word to focus on that will encourage you.  The book is divided into 4 sections: grace, strength, gratitude, and life.  Each section has 30 daily readings that have a word that focuses on the theme of the section.

For example, in the grace section, you will find readings on comparing, being merciful and saying no.

These daily readings are just 2 pages (perfect for busy moms), and they will encourage you or give you a new insight into your Christian walk.
